Transponder Keys
The key that came in your car when it was first purchased most likely has a chip within. The chips emit an low-level signal when the key is within the ignition or the door lock. This lets the car know that it is the right key, and it will then turn or unlock the door as required.
Transponder keys are installed in most cars made after 1995. Transponder keys are an extra layer of protection for your car from thieves.
Transponder keys are not able to be copied by any locksmith. They require special equipment. If you don't have a genuine one, it's difficult to find an authentic copy without the assistance of a professional dealer or locksmith.

Smart Keys
Many car manufacturers, including Toyota and its luxury division lexus key replacement near me, are now offering smart keys that allow you to open your car door to turn off the engine and lock it without the need to use the physical key. These keys are becoming increasingly popular because of their convenience. These devices are more like the card you would find in a wallet instead of a key, and are programmable so that they unlock, open and even start your vehicle whenever you are within close proximity.
The smart keys are protected against theft due to the fact that they don't broadcast the same frequency signal over and over again. This can prevent thieves with a technological edge from taking your key and using it for identification. Instead, a computer inside the vehicle analyzes the code projected by the smart key, and then confirms that it's the correct one for your particular vehicle before allowing it access to the ignition.
Another benefit of a smart key is that it will never accidentally lock yourself out of your vehicle. It is easy to lose your keys in an unknown or unsafe location and be left waiting for locksmith. Smart keys are powered by batteries and will inform you when the battery is depleted. Replacing the battery is a quick and easy process that will not require any special tools.
